Harold W. Bodon became President of the LDS Haiti, Port-au-Prince Mission after replacing Fritzner A. Joseph in July 1996, after attending the conference for new mission presidents at the Missionary Training Center in Provo, UT.

Harold W. Bodon has taught both French and German for the past 35 years, both on the high school level and on the university level at Missouri Southern College. President Bodon has also coached soccer for the past 24 years, hence he is uniquely suited to service in Haiti.

He and his wife, Sonja--a medical secretary for the past 25 years-- were both born in Europe (Germany and Switzerland), and he has studied in California and Utah.
